Safety Expectations

Spartan Companies, LLC desires to maintain a strong and effective safety culture. At a minimum it is expected that each employee will understand and effectively utilize Stop Work Authority, comply with all applicable safety rules, regulations and policies, report all incidents (no matter how minor) immediately, participate in Job Safety Analysis discussions, submit weekly safety observations and express gratitude when others prevent you from performing unsafe behaviors or work activities.

Responsibilities

Duties and responsibilities include but are not limited to these essential tasks and are subject to change by the employer as needs arise in the company.

Provide daily field and technical safety support to assigned projects
Drager Fits Test
Inventory Management
Bottle Cataloging and testing
Provide daily support and instruct management and HSE teams to achieve a high level of HSE capabilities resulting in an integrated approach to safe operations, as well as implementation of compliance processes in alignment with Spartan’s HSE standards and local/federal rules and regulations
Develop, implement, and support health and safety strategies, systems, policies, and procedures
Conduct periodic audits of potentially hazardous work areas, process operations, work practices, and procedures
Participate and provide safe and continuous leadership in all operational activities
Support and facilitate employee involvement in safety and health processes
Facilitate and/or participate in incident investigations and root causes. Ensure completion of investigation of severe incidents and injuries and cooperate in the preparation of material and evidence for the organization’s use in hearings, lawsuits, and insurance investigations as needed
Provide continuous oversight for employee work activities including safety and health training, qualification and selection, audits, and program enhancements
Support and organize auditing mechanisms towards continued improvement around HSE policies and "critical" safety procedures including but not limited to Lock Out Tag Out, Confined Space, Scaffolding and Hazard Communication
Support the local management and HSE teams in delivering a continual improvement in the HSE culture at the workplace
Promote daily Health, Safety and Environmental awareness and responsibility through safety meetings, communications, onsite visits, and training programs
Represent the organization in customer, community or industry safety groups and programs
Work closely with production, subcontractors, and other service providers to ensure safe collaborative working conditions
